Online Associate of Arts Degree

The online Associate of Arts degree gives you the opportunity to begin to build your education on a solid foundation. It’s a fully accredited, two-year degree program that does satisfy the general education requirements for most bachelor’s degrees. Even if you don’t have previous college experience, you can earn an Associate of Arts degree and then take the next step towards your bachelor’s. It truly is a great way to get a fresh new start.

You can begin building that solid foundation for your future with Hope’s online Associate of Arts degree. Scheduled to be completed in two years, the online A.A. degree puts you on the fast track for a bachelor’s degree program at Hope or another institution.

The online associate’s degree is a 60-unit program and focuses on general education core requirements, including:

  • Communication & Critical Thinking
  • Humanities 
  • Social Science
  • Science & Math

Students wishing to obtain their bachelor’s degree at an institution other than Hope should check with that school for specific transfer requirements.

Is An Associate of Arts Degree Right For Me?

Thanks to the comprehensive curriculum with the A.A. degree, you will get the college experience you need to be prepared for the next level.

 The majority of students begin their online Associate of Arts program with an Introduction to College Semester. During this period, you’ll build skills that are vital to further academic success. Afterward, you’ll take classes through a rotation of theme-based semesters, allowing you to gain a well-rounded understanding of many subject areas, including mathematics, history, foreign language, humanities, and more. You will also gain skill mastery in writing, speaking, problem-solving, and critical thinking, all of which are skills in high demand today. The Associate of Arts can stand alone, or it can be a step towards earning your bachelor’s degree.

Take Your Next Step

To apply:

  • All high school graduates are eligible
  • Complete the online application and submit a $40 non-refundable application fee
  • Submit high school transcripts (minimum 2.5 out of 4.0 GPA required)

See Application Requirements for complete information.
